Which consequence occurs when an avian species' geographical map is disrupted?

A)Decreased interspecific competition for resources
B)Premature activation of migratory restlessness
C)Disorientation away from winter territories
D)Enhanced predator avoidance during migration

💡 Explanation

Disruption of an avian's spatial map will lead to misdirection because spatial mapping depends on landmarks and magnetic fields guiding them; therefore confusion causes disorientation, rather than improved resource use, because it affects navigation not resource needs.
